Searched refs:ResourceClass (Results 1 – 5 of 5) sorted by relevance
179 llvm::hlsl::ResourceClass RC = Buf.IsCBuffer in finishCodeGen()180 ? llvm::hlsl::ResourceClass::CBuffer in finishCodeGen()181 : llvm::hlsl::ResourceClass::SRV; in finishCodeGen()197 llvm::hlsl::ResourceClass RC, in addBufferResourceAnnotation()204 case llvm::hlsl::ResourceClass::UAV: in addBufferResourceAnnotation()207 case llvm::hlsl::ResourceClass::SRV: in addBufferResourceAnnotation()210 case llvm::hlsl::ResourceClass::CBuffer: in addBufferResourceAnnotation()287 HLSLResourceAttr::ResourceClass RC = Attr->getResourceType(); in annotateHLSLResource()294 static_cast<llvm::hlsl::ResourceClass>(RC), RK, in annotateHLSLResource()
94 llvm::hlsl::ResourceClass RC,
23 enum class ResourceClass : uint8_t { enum
120 annotateResourceClass(HLSLResourceAttr::ResourceClass RC, in annotateResourceClass()145 static Expr *emitResourceClassExpr(ASTContext &AST, ResourceClass RC) { in emitResourceClassExpr()154 ResourceClass RC) { in addDefaultHandleConstructor()508 .addDefaultHandleConstructor(*SemaPtr, ResourceClass::UAV) in completeBufferType()
4070 let Args = [EnumArgument<"ResourceType", "ResourceClass",